We’re looking for a Client Growth Managing Partner to join our London team. Your mission will be to create win/win outcomes by introducing complex products, highly differentiated solutions into Epsilon and Publicis Groupe existing portfolio of clients. This is a senior commercial and strategic leader responsible for scaling adoption, revenue, and client value from the Groupe’s privacy‑first data collaboration platform. This role sits at the intersection of client leadership, data strategy, and advanced Connected Media Technology, with accountability for embedding Epsilon at the core of client media and marketing transformation strategies within Groupe. Managing Partners are responsible for overall business performance, client relationships, and strategic direction, ensuring growth, innovation, and operational excellence across Groupe. You’ll report to the Senior Vice President of Client Services & Growth and work closely with Commercial, Marketing, Product and Solutions teams, along with key internal stakeholders and external customers. This is a hybrid role based in London (x4 days per week in office).
